Output ecebdefb19e2d9f326fb10c077b954f04e1ff17dc6e21f5d368bdb53b09d0542:92

value
678131
script pubkey
OP_0 OP_PUSHBYTES_20 8524eebbf6f9c15d7f8d8ef9177c9edd86a32ea9
address
bc1qs5jwawlkl8q46lud3mu3wly7mkr2xt4ffupc2a
transaction
ecebdefb19e2d9f326fb10c077b954f04e1ff17dc6e21f5d368bdb53b09d0542
spent
true